Pool Paged Resident Bytes

Microsoft.Windows.Server.10.0.OperatingSystem.MemoryPoolPagedResidentBytes.Collection (Rule)

Collects the performance counter Memory\Pool Paged Resident Bytes

Knowledge Base article:

Summary

This rule collects performance data for the Memory\Pool Paged Resident Bytes performance counter.

Pool Paged Resident Bytes is the current size, in bytes, of the paged pool. The paged pool is an area of system memory (physical memory used by the operating system) for objects that can be written to disk when they are not being used.
